What you’ll do

Small Business is a core growth engine at Brex, playing a pivotal role in driving top-of-funnel leads to the team through channel partnerships and expanding our market footprint. In this role, you will formalize the channel partnerships strategy, build strong relationships, cultivate those channel partnerships from the ground up, seamlessly integrate new partners into our ecosystem, and consistently hit targets by transforming these connections into a steady stream of client referrals. You will work closely with law firms, banks, lenders, credit marketplaces, and other like-minded industry partners to fuel scalable growth. If you have a history of exceeding expectations and a passion for creating mutually beneficial business relationships, this could be your chance to make a significant impact in a fast growing environment.

Responsibilities

  • Identify, cultivate, and deepen relationships with high-potential law firms, banks, lenders, credit marketplaces, and more
  • Craft and implement tailored go-to-market strategies for each partner
  • Facilitate smooth onboarding of new partners and their teams
  • Serve as a product expert, articulating our value proposition to partners
  • Be the connective tissue for partners to the Brex ecosystem
  • Work cross-functionally across marketing, growth, direct sales, and product & engineering to drive co-marketing opportunities, onboard new clients, and inform our product roadmap
  • Conduct regular performance reviews with key partners
  • Become an expert in Brex's product, features, and workflows and augment the voice of our partners

Requirements

  • 5+ years in a partnerships or closing sales role
  • Understanding of the SMB community and how to drive partnerships
  • Demonstrated track record of consistently hitting targets and quotas
  • Ability to deliver tailored, consultative solutions that align with partner’s needs and business goals
  • Ability to evaluate partnership performance, identify areas for optimization, and implement data-driven solutions
  • Thrives in a fast-paced, evolving startup environment
  • Proven ability to build trust and credibility with internal and external stakeholders
  • Passion for community events and activations with partners

Compensation

The expected OTE range for this role is $226,000 - $282,500. The starting wage will depend on a number of factors including the candidate’s location, skills, experience, market demands, and internal pay parity. The OTE figure listed here includes base salary and commissions, which may or may not be earned depending on performance.  Depending on the position offered, equity and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package.
